Notice Title

(NU/1496-3) Ageing Intelligence and the Internet of Caring Things

Notice Description

Newcastle University, together with its partners, are seeking to procure a consultant to deliver an evaluation to the standard of "HM Treasury The Green Book - Appraisal and Evaluation in Central Government". The partner organisation will be expected to provide ongoing advice and guidance, as appropriate, to the project delivery/management team. They will be expected to help support and steer the project and, in the short term, support us to build the case for progression beyond our break-clause in June 2023. The organisation will be expected to be Green book compliant. We would like the successful partner organisation to produce: * An evaluation framework, including logic model, and delivery plan * The first evaluation (including a baseline assessment review of how to demonstrate the benefits of the project) by September 2022 * A robust case for progression past the break-clause * A progress presentation for board by August 2023 (inclusion of case studies) * The second evaluation by November 2024 * A progress presentation for board by August 2025 (inclusion of case studies) * The Final evaluation by December 2026
